Steve Landers, 67, a self-described dealmaker who founded Arkansas's largest chain of automobile dealerships, will campaign to become the next Mayor of Little Rock in 2022, KATV has learned.. His announcement was made one day after Little Rock voters defeated a sales-tax increase championed by Mayor Frank Scott Jr. in a referendum that saw 62% of voters reject the increase.
